Practice Your Pitch: 1 Million Cups

It began over a cup of coffee at the Ewing Marion Kauffman Foundation in Kansas City, Missouri; how can our community further help our entrepreneurs? What began with a question led to the first 1 Million Cups event in 2012. To date, there are 160 1 Million Cups communities.  St. Petersburg became the organization’s 19th city in the United States to implement the 1 Million Cups program in 2013, bringing the community and entrepreneurs together hosted through The Greenhouse.

1 Million Cups offers entrepreneurs an opportunity to pitch their idea to a room full of seasoned entrepreneurs, professionals, networking gurus, and well-wishers. The environment is risk-free. The feedback is welcoming.  Participants are asked to prepare a 6-minute pitch presentation followed by a 20 -minute Q&A session. 

Why should you pitch your idea at 1 Million Cups?

Clarify Your Thinking

The 1 Million Cups pitch is 6 minutes. That’s it. 360 seconds to explain your business idea. Refining your idea down to a 6-minute pitch helps you clarify your thoughts. It exposes weaknesses. It forces you to find your holes in your thinking. The format of 1MC with a 6-minute pitch forces you to refine your business concept into a concise and clear presentation. 

Open and Welcoming Environment

1 Million Cups is a room full of engaged people who want to help you succeed. They may ask thought- invoking questions, but all in the spirit of making you even better prepared. 1 Million Cups is a low-stakes opportunity to present your ideas to a friendly group before you pitch the idea to investors or customers.

Diverse Feedback

Not only do you get to learn more about your business from crafting a concise presentation and get to practice presenting your ideas in a low-stake environment, but you also get the benefit of great feedback. The audience at 1 Million Cups is diverse and powerful. Serial entrepreneurs. Local investors. Business coaches and consultants. Mentors. Professionals. People with real skills and great ideas.  Invaluable advice and insights you will get for free! 

Important Connections

In a room full of motivators and cheerleaders, there is likely someone who has what you need or knows where to find it. The practice helps to have a clear presentation. The more specific you are about what you need, the more likely someone in the audience can help you.  If you deliver a compelling presentation that tells your story and ask for specific help, you are likely to find the support you seek.

Useful Exposure

Not only is the room full of great people, but many of those people also have great platforms, and are excited to talk about their 1 Million Cups experiences on social media and elsewhere. For any start-up, exposure is excellent! 

Is 1 Million Cups for You?

1 Million Cups is designed for companies with a minimal viable product and a need to advance their growth. Any product-based, scalable company, from any industry is welcome to apply.

If you are considering presenting to St. Petersburg’s or another 1 Million Cups city, here are some tips to get you started:

  • Attend a few live presentations and network to get a feel for the program
  • Be prepared to answer the capstone question: what can the community do for you?
  • Be open to receiving feedback.
  • Prepare to network
